Wednesday, May 3, 2017

Tree House Canopy

Way up high, amidst tree canopy, in the Amazon Jungle.
30 ft. above the ground in Iquitos, Peru. Don't stumble!
Tree House Lodge, dodging the monotony of civilization,
this is the greatest place on earth--my deepest realization.
Honeymoon, Luna de Miel, 2016.

No comments:

Post a Comment